Poole Bus Station is a major bus hub located in Poole Town Centre, England.

The station adjoins the Dolphin Shopping Centre and is opposite the Lighthouse theatre. It is the largest bus station in Dorset and a key travel hub in the South Coast of England. The bus station is owned partially by Wilts & Dorset, branded locally as morebus and partially by Bournemouth, Christchurch and Poole Council. It is also used by National Express and Yellow Buses.

History[]

The Bus Station has been on its current site since the 1960s. It was redeveloped in 2009 with improved lighting and new kerbs, as well as the UK's largest outdoor mural being painted onto the ceiling.

In 2017, the bus station was severely flooded. Also in 2017 a £134million redesign of the bus station was revealed.

In 2020, Yellow Buses stopped using the station due to Anti-social behaviour in the area.
